Creative Innovation Among Webby Awards Winners

Narrative-Driven Digital Experiences

Winners in the creative innovation category often blur the line between interface and story. Judges look for original narratives that unfold as users interact, rather than static content delivery. Teams combine motion, sound, and micro-interactions to sustain engagement while preserving accessibility. The strongest projects show how experimentation can align with clear user goals.

Design Systems That Scale

Many webby awards winners utilize robust design systems that ensure consistency while enabling experimentation. Component-based architecture allows teams to iterate quickly without sacrificing brand coherence. Documentation and token-driven styling help handoffs between design and development remain efficient. These systems demonstrate that thoughtful structure can empower, not constrain, creativity.

Impact and Social Good Among Webby Award Winners

Community-Centered Campaigns

Projects aimed at public good often highlight marginalized voices and create measurable change. Winners partner with local organizations, employ participatory design, and prioritize transparency around data use. Impact metrics may include policy influence, behavior change, or increased access to resources. Such efforts show that commercial standards and social outcomes can reinforce one another.

Sustainable Digital Practices

An emerging theme among webby awards winners is attention to environmental impact. Teams reduce data transfer, choose efficient hosting, and minimize unnecessary animations. Some projects integrate carbon disclosure or highlight sustainable alternatives directly in the user journey. These choices align ethical responsibility with high-quality user experiences.

Technology and Future Vision Among Webby Awards Winners

Integration of Immersive Tools

Webby winners frequently experiment with WebXR, 3D engines, and real-time collaboration features. These technologies extend beyond novelty by solving real use cases such as remote training or immersive retail. Performance optimization remains critical to ensure inclusive access across device capabilities. Teams document fallbacks so users on older hardware still receive core value.

Data Ethics and Transparency

Projects leveraging AI or personalization highlight governance, consent, and explainability. Clear choices allow users to opt out of tracking or adjust automated decisions. Ethical frameworks are increasingly judged alongside aesthetic and functional criteria. Demonstrating responsible data use has become a decisive factor for many jurors.
